How much do quantum optics postdoc jobs pay per year?
As of Sep 9, 2026, the average yearly pay for quantum optics postdoc in the United States is $124,213.00, according to ZipRecruiter salary data. Most workers in this role earn between $98,000.00 and $146,000.00 per year, depending on experience, location, and employer.
A Quantum Optics Postdoc conducts advanced research in the field of quantum optics, which involves studying the interaction of light and matter at the quantum level. Their work typically includes designing and performing experiments, analyzing data, and developing new techniques or theories related to quantum phenomena such as entanglement, quantum communication, or quantum computing. They often collaborate with other scientists, publish research findings, and may assist in mentoring graduate or undergraduate students. The position is usually temporary and aims to further develop the researcher's expertise before pursuing a permanent academic or industry role.
To thrive as a Quantum Optics Postdoc, you need a PhD in physics or a closely related field, with strong expertise in quantum optics, experimental methods, and data analysis. Familiarity with laboratory equipment such as lasers, vacuum systems, and photon detectors, as well as programming languages like Python or MATLAB, is typically required. Excellent problem-solving abilities, independent research skills, and effective scientific communication set outstanding candidates apart. These skills and qualities are essential for advancing innovative research, publishing results, and contributing effectively to collaborative scientific projects.
Quantum Optics Postdocs often encounter challenges when bridging the gap between theoretical models and practical experiments, such as dealing with experimental noise, calibrating sensitive equipment, and interpreting complex data. Collaborating closely with experimental physicists and engineers is essential to troubleshoot unexpected results and refine experimental setups. Developing strong communication skills and adaptability can help postdocs effectively contribute to interdisciplinary teams while advancing their own research projects. This hands-on experience is invaluable for future career opportunities in academia or industry.
Securing a quantum optics postdoc position can be competitive due to the specialized nature of the field and limited openings. Candidates typically need a strong research record, relevant skills in optics and quantum mechanics, and a Ph.D. in physics or a related discipline. Networking and applying to multiple institutions can improve chances of success.
